Pocket Racer Shop Sim changes
Playtest Now Open
Posted by: That One Guy Loki from That One Game Studio
Hey everyone,
I’m excited to share that the Pocket Racer Shop Sim playtest is now open.
If you’ve been following along with development and have been waiting for a chance to jump in, now is the perfect time.
What to Expect
This playtest build includes:
The core shop loop
Car customization and tuning
Racing and track interaction
Multiplayer functionality
Recent updates to UI, visuals, and overall polish
It’s still very much a work in progress, but it’s in a great place to start getting more hands-on feedback.
How to Join
You can request access directly from the Steam store page.
Once you’re in, you’ll be able to download the playtest and start building, racing, and running your shop.
